Ray Brown's Talkin' Birds is a call-in show of entertaining conversation about wild birds -- attracting them to your back yard, identifying them, feeding them, and learning more about them along the way. Every week, we have contests for prizes like bird feeders and other great bird-related stuff, along with expert guests. #1,097 July 5, 2026
Q: Can you tell us about how the pigeons navigate if their livers are compromised?
The researchers depleted iron stores in liver macrophages and found pigeons relied on solar cues on overcast days, suggesting the liver plays a supporting role in navigation when sun cues are unavailable.

#1,092 May 31, 2026
Q: How do inchworms affect bird behavior in spring and driving safety for people in neighborhoods?
Inchworms drive birds to feed heavily on the ground and in trees during spring, which can lead to birds crossing roads more often; listeners are advised to slow down and be mindful of birds with dependent young.

What is Talkin' Birds about and what kind of topics does it cover?

A breezy, call-in nature show centered on backyard birds, birding culture, and practical conservation tips. Each episode blends audience participation, live Q&A, and sponsor reads with expert guests—from university researchers and conservationists to wildlife educators and birding-store professionals. Contests, product spotlights, and field reports create a lively, accessible format that suits casual and avid birders alike. Noteworthy is the show's consistent emphasis on inclusive events (e.g., accessibility-focused segments) and hands-on guidance for bird-friendly home landscapes, making it useful for listeners looking to learn, contribute, or sponsor related initiatives.
